Honeywell 308N2500 Potentiometer - Equivalent & Substitute Parts
Part Overview
The Honeywell 308N2500 is a 2.5k Ohm 1/2W linear panel mount potentiometer with conductive plastic resistive material and solder hook termination. This component is classified as obsolete, making identification of functionally equivalent substitute parts essential for ongoing system maintenance and new design implementations. The 1-gang linear taper configuration with 295° rotation and 1/4-32 bushing thread provides standard panel mounting functionality for industrial and consumer applications requiring precision resistance adjustment.

Substitute Part Grouping Explanation
Substitution eligibility for the Honeywell 308N2500 is determined by strict equivalence across the following critical parameters:
Mandatory Matching Parameters:
- Resistance value: 2.5k Ohm
- Tolerance: ±10%
- Power rating: 0.5W, 1/2W
- Taper type: Linear
- Number of gangs: 1
- Number of turns: 1.0
- Rotation angle: 295°
- Mounting type: Panel Mount
- Bushing thread: 1/4-32
- Actuator diameter: 0.125" (3.18mm)
Allowable Variations:
- Resistive material: Conductive Plastic or Carbon film
- Termination style: Solder Hook or Solder Lug
- Body shape: Square or Round (within dimensional tolerance)
- Actuator length: Minor variations acceptable if panel clearance permits
- Product status: Active or Obsolete
The Precision Electronics Corporation RV6NAYSD252A meets all mandatory matching parameters and qualifies as a direct functional substitute despite differences in resistive material composition and body geometry.

Engineering Selection Recommendations
Primary Substitute: Precision Electronics Corporation RV6NAYSD252A
The RV6NAYSD252A is the qualified substitute for the obsolete Honeywell 308N2500. Selection rationale is based on the following engineering factors:
Electrical Equivalence: Both components provide identical resistance value (2.5k Ohm), tolerance (±10%), power rating (0.5W, 1/2W), and taper characteristic (Linear). Electrical performance in circuit applications is functionally equivalent.
Mechanical Compatibility: Panel mounting configuration, bushing thread specification (1/4-32), actuator diameter (0.125"), and rotation angle (295°) are identical. Physical installation in existing panel cutouts is compatible.
Compliance Status: The RV6NAYSD252A holds ROHS3 Compliant certification, exceeding the RoHS Compliant status of the obsolete 308N2500. This component satisfies current environmental and regulatory requirements for new designs and system updates.
Material Consideration: The substitute uses carbon resistive material versus the original conductive plastic. Both materials are standard in potentiometer design and provide equivalent functional performance for linear adjustment applications. Carbon film potentiometers are widely used in industrial applications and offer established reliability.
Termination Difference: The RV6NAYSD252A uses solder lug termination instead of solder hook. Both termination styles are compatible with standard PCB assembly processes. Solder lug termination provides equivalent electrical connection reliability.

Q: What is the difference between conductive plastic and carbon resistive materials in potentiometers?
A: Both materials provide linear resistance adjustment and are suitable for general-purpose potentiometer applications. Conductive plastic offers smoother operation and lower noise characteristics. Carbon film provides established reliability in industrial environments. For the 308N2500 application, both materials deliver equivalent functional performance.
Q: Are solder hook and solder lug terminations interchangeable?
A: Both termination styles provide equivalent electrical connection to PCB or wiring. Solder hook termination uses a hook-shaped lead for insertion into PCB holes. Solder lug termination uses a flat tab for direct soldering. Assembly process compatibility depends on existing PCB design. Standard PCB assembly equipment accommodates both termination styles.
Q: Does the round body shape of the RV6NAYSD252A affect panel mounting compatibility?
A: No. The round body diameter (0.510" / 12.95mm) is dimensionally compatible with the square body (0.500" x 0.500" / 12.70mm) of the original component. Both fit standard 1/4-32 bushing thread panel cutouts. Panel clearance and mechanical fit are equivalent.
Q: What is the significance of ROHS3 compliance versus RoHS compliance?
A: ROHS3 represents the current version of the Restriction of Hazardous Substances directive with updated substance restrictions. RoHS Compliant indicates compliance with earlier RoHS standards. ROHS3 Compliant status of the RV6NAYSD252A satisfies current environmental regulations and is suitable for new product designs and system updates.
